TO THE READER Courteous Reader This small Treatise does not Appear with the Approbation of the Learned Doctors of this our Age Neither do I believe it will be received in the Accademies or Vniversities and among the Rabbies whether they be Papists or Protestants and considering the Subject it is not like that it should get such Patrons And therefore must I singly Recommend it to the Witness of God in thy own Conscience who ever thou art by which Witness thou knowest that as long as the Devil Reigns in thee it is not as it ought to be And if thou be at all desireous that it should or might be as it ought it will be no wayes offensive unto thee to hear of the overthrow of him that has brought out of order and withal of the Appearance of him who is the Restorer of Israel and the right Heir of the Gentiles And this one thing I do desire of thee of what Profession Religion or Judgment thou mayst be to wit That thou layst by thy own Interest of the Controversie for a little time and read without prejudice or partiallity and be not offended that another is not of thy Judgment but consider that thou in thy own particular art in one and the same Transgression in the matter aforesaid seeing the greatest part of Man-kind is not of thy Judgment And they have as much power to Judge thee that thou art wrong as thou hast to Judge me that I am wrong Therefore read in coolness and consider what thou read'st as knowing that it is God that must give an understanding and whereas the Subject or Matter of the Treatise does comprehend much and many things are but hinted at therefore look up to the Lord who can enlarge thy understanding in it as it pleaseth him And as concerning the Priests who are so busie to make Complaints against Sectarians Hereticks and heretical Books desiring the Magistrates they would abuse their Power to defend them and their Doctrine by Persecution They would do better to employ their time in the answering of these Positions And whereas they are call'd Spiritual let them fight with Spiritual Weapons if they have them and bring forth something in defence of their old Master and his Kingdom and Power now in a time of need when it is near come to an end And whereas the words Government Dominion Raign and Kingdom are often us'd by which some of perverse Minds may conclude That I intend thereby the Overthrow or Changing or Subverting of outward Government To prevent such a Momus I do declare in the sight of God and before all Men That I have no such thought or intention perfectly declaring my Judgment viz. That a Christian ought to live peaceably and quietly under all sorts of Governments which the Lord permits to be or is pleased to set up and I do believe That the Ruling or Government of an Emperor King Prince or State in it self is not Repugnant to but Co●sist●nt with the Government of Christ whose Kingdom is Spiritual and the more he Re●gns in the Hearts of People the easier will it be for the Rulers of th●s World to f●lfill their Office and if the Devil were wholly dis-thron'd yet no●withstanding they might still Rule De●ree●ng Justice according to the Words of him who said By me Kings Raign and the Princes decree Jus●ice by me Princes Rule and the Nobles even all the Judges of the Earth Prov. 8.15 16. And then they would be under him who is their King and Lord and the People would live a pleasant Godly and peaceable life under their Respective Kings and Lords And seeing these things are promised and that he is faithfull that hath promised them Why should not we then hope for and expect the fulfilling thereof And so Courteous Reader having given thee this short Caution and Instruction I leave thee to Read the following Discourse and Remain a Friend to thee and all Men.
